Transaction 1c69efcb320a5811b870e4caf9ec04e3a906638a78e988131751fa8af0962de4
1 Input
1 Output
-
1c69efcb320a5811b870e4caf9ec04e3a906638a78e988131751fa8af0962de4:0
- value
- 20305833
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 399a956c386cc8e64d4ea231dc8fafc333847848 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16FahbcxLpxntrEedcpQjwrvN33nQwh5nb